Trivallis is seeking a People Development Assistant to provide high-quality support across the People Development Team and the employee lifecycle.

You will handle administration and coordination for training requests, e-learning, travel bookings, and culture initiatives.

The role requires strong numeracy, literacy and MS Office skills, plus experience in L&D administration and stakeholder engagement.

Hybrid/flexible working is available, with opportunities for professional development.
